This always popular family friendly event features 15, 25 and 35 mile routes along scenic roadways in Adams County, PA. It also gives riders the unique opportunity to visit a working horse farm and see newborn foals in their stalls with their mothers! All 3 routes also pass by Swan Lake Stables, where the Blue Lake Classic show will be in it's final day and visible from the route!
As always, we offer SAG support in case you have roadside trouble, and good food back at the pavilion afterwards. Since these are shorter routes, only the 35 mile route will have a rest stop, at the top of the largest climb around the halfway mark - which due to road construction is in a different spot this year! All 3 routes have been modified slightly from last year, and share much of the same roadways.
